Mineral type flotation performance varies widely across ore types, requiring chemistry that can adapt to different mineralogy and processing conditions. Locus Mining develops biosurfactant-enhanced flotation reagents designed to improve recovery and selectivity across base metals, battery metals, precious metals, and industrial minerals through structured testing and measurable performance.
In mineral processing, flotation circuits face similar challenges, but performance varies significantly by mineral type. Differences in mineralogy, liberation, and gangue response directly impact recovery, selectivity, and froth stability.:
